About a 3rd of united state adults (31%) state they frequently obtain information from Facebook. While Twitter is only made use of by concerning three-in-ten U.S. adults (27%), regarding fifty percent of its customers (53%) turn to the website to frequently get information there. And a quarter of U.S. adults frequently obtain information from YouTube, while smaller shares obtain news from Instagram (13%), TikTok (10%) or Reddit (8%).

Younger people are more most likely than older ones in a lot of countries to say that social networks has actually boosted tolerance. This is the case, for instance, in Canada, where 54% of adults under 30 state social media sites has actually added to people being even more accepting of individuals from various ethnic groups, religions and races, compared to a third of those ages 50 and older.

Outcomes of an analysis of the 11-country survey did locate that individuals that made use of smart devices and social media were more probable to consistently interact with people from varied backgrounds though the concern did not inquire about approval, simply about communications. In the U.S., the Netherlands and Australia, a majority sees the net and social media making individuals less civil. Roughly seven-in-ten Americans claim this. Singapore stands apart as the only nation where around half see these innovations enhancing respect.



People with greater degrees of education tend to see less civility many thanks to social networks loved one to those with lower degrees of education and learning. In a lot of areas checked, those who assume social media has made people much more split politically, compared to those who state it has had no effect on divisions, are also more probable to claim social media sites has made people less civil in how they speak regarding national politics.

Self-confidence in social media sites's impact on changing individuals's minds is greatest in South Korea, Singapore and Malaysia. Germans, Belgians, Israelis and French adults are a lot more skeptical, without even more than about half seeing social media sites as efficient for imp source transforming individuals's minds on sociopolitical issues. Views on social media sites as a means to bring article the interest of chosen officials to certain problems are comparable.

An additional question was asked in the united state regarding social media sites's function in creating sustained social activities; about seven-in-ten Americans say social media sites works for this. Younger Americans, along with those with more education or higher incomes, are most likely than others to hold this view. Similarly, more youthful adults are likewise most likely to consider social media sites an effective way for changing individuals's minds on problems. The difference is biggest in Poland and Germany, where younger adults are 24 factors most likely than their older counterparts to see social media by doing this. There are fewer differences between younger and older adults when it pertains to social media's effectiveness for routing elected authorities' focus and influencing plan choices.

There are greater than 32,000 program radio and TV terminals in the U.S., * in addition to hundreds of cable and satellite radio stations. In addition to that, we have everyday papers, magazines targeting all type of viewers, and, of course, the countless breadth of the web. All told, we have more means to reach even more individuals than we've ever had in the history of humankind.
